BroodStar

BroodStar (ブルードスター) is an arcade roguelite shmup with a heavy emphasis on run variation and randomly generated aspects.

The randomly generated aspects include: standard enemies, midbosses, bosses, events, upgrades and which stages appear during a run.

A run of the game consists of 6 stages that are divided into 2 parts. Each stage has its own unique theme, bosses and enemies.

What is generated in these stages is governed by a seed system, the player can input a seed prior to starting a run to control the randomized elements. Due to the currently often changing nature of the game, what a specific seed will generate is heavily dependent on the game's version.

The player can also spend Research Points to gain persistent upgrades between runs. Research points are gained with every four acquired Module during a run.

Controls


Button Names listed are Xbox controller specific, but the game supports Keyboard, Mouse and other controllers as well.

  • A: Fires your Main Weapon and SubWeapon if you have one.
  • X: Causes your Ship to dodge in the direction you're currently holding. Your Ship is invincible during the dodge.
  • Y: Uses your Active Item Module if you have one.
  • RB: Focus

These inputs can be remapped to any key.

Characters / Ships / Styles


There is only a single Ship type in BroodStar but its properties and the style of gameplay can vary greatly between runs, due to the game's Module system.

Weapons


  • Standard: The starting weapon type with no special properties.
  • EMP: Replaces the Standard weapon with a blue projectile shooting one. Its projectile also causes extra damage in a small aoe.
  • Lazer: Replaces the Standard weapon with a screen length lazer shooting one.
  • Plasma: Replaces the Standard weapon with a green projectile shooting one. This weapon has greatly increased damage but lower firerate. Its projectiles also move in a vertical sine wave pattern.
  • Arc: Replaces the Standard weapon with a purple projectile shooting one. Its projectile doesn't have any special properties, but it has a large hitbox.
  • Flamethrower: Replaces the Standard weapon with a flame projectile shooting one. This weapon uses Fuel as ammo and cannot fire without the sufficient amount. Its projectile pierces enemies and applies a Burning debuff on them.
  • Sword: Replaces the Standard weapon with a special short range Sword. The sword appears out of the Ship's thrusters when firing and causes the Ship to spin around, striking every enemy and blocking projectiles in a small radius.


SubWeapons


SubWeapons are additional weapons that can be obtained through Modules. They are fired alongside your Main Weapon, but they do not inherit any weapon modifiers. Most SubWeapons also have a second upgrade level, that causes them to fire two projectiles instead of one.

  • Missile: A standard missile launcher.
  • Homing Missile: A missile launcher that shoots homing missiles.
  • Bomb: Shoots slow moving explosive bombs.
  • Mine: Shoots slow moving explosive bombs that home in on nearby enemies.
  • EMP Bomb: Shoots slow moving EMP bombs that cover a large area.
  • Shield: A defensive SubWeapon that blocks a single projectile or enemy collision when it's active.

Modules


Modules are the upgrades to your ship in BroodStar and they can bestow a wide variety of effects. Modules can be gained from events, shops and as drops from bosses. In most cases when the player finds a module not inside the shop, they have the option of scrapping it, which destroys the module but grants the player 60% of the module's value in coins.

As of v1.1.2 there are currently 170 distinct Modules in the game.

The main Module categories are:

  • Weapon: Changes your Ship's Main Weapons.
  • SubWeapon: Changes your Ship's SubWeapons.
  • Bullet Modifier: Modifies how the projectiles fired by your Main Weapon behave. The modifier can cause your projectiles to move differently, alter their basic properties such as damage, apply effects on enemies, spawn additional projectiles and more.
  • Pattern Modifier: Changes your Main Weapon's shot pattern.
  • Drone: These Modules can either grant your Ship a Drone - a companion that can assist the player in various ways, or they can enhance your existing drones.
  • Passive: These Modules grant different passive effects that activate or apply under certain circumstances.
  • Active: These are activatable items that the player can use on demand. Most of them can be used as many times as the player wants, but they usually have a moderately long cooldown or other requirements.


Items


  • Coins: Coins are the currency of the game and can drop from every enemy. Bosses, Midbosses and some events are guaranteed to give coins to the player. The player can use these coins to purchase Modules from shops and from events. Some Modules can also utilize the player's coins.
  • Shield Pickups: Restores some of the Ship's shields when picked up.
  • Fuel Pickups: Restores some of the Ship's fuel when picked up.
  • Souls: These pickups are specific to the Reaper Module and will not appear unless it's installed. When picked up they grant a small damage boost. After 20 is picked up the second effect of Reaper Module will also activate, causing the player to become invincible for a short duration.

Research


The Research system in BroodStar allows the player to slowly increase their starting power level, making subsequent runs and higher difficulties more manageable. The Research grid can be accessed in the New Game menu point between runs. This grid contains at least a hundred minor nodes and a couple dozen major nodes.

Research points are gained whenever the player installs 4 modules. Scrapping modules will not yield any research points.

Minor nodes only cost a single research point and their only requirement is that a neighbouring node is already active. These nodes usually grant a small passive stat upgrade. Major nodes may cost anywhere from 5-20 points and they have an additional requirement where every neighbouring node has to be active. These nodes grant similar effects to what a Passive Module would grant, but these specific effects can only be gained through research.

Events and Stage Modifiers


Events are randomly placed encounters that shake up the gameplay of a stage. They can vary from simple midbosses to objective defense and enemy ambushes. Surviving an event and/or completing its objective will usually reward the player with extra coins or modules.

Stage Modifiers can be thought of as special events that can change several aspects of a given stage.

  • Infested Stages: Infested Stages are harder versions of their normal counterpart usually with a special variation of one of the stage's bosses. Infested Stages will usually also reward the player with more modules.
  • Stage Replacers: There are special stages that can appear instead of the standard ones. Currently there are 2 special stages in the game, ??? stage replacing the Asteroid Field and Station - Chase replacing any of the Station levels.
  • Special Bosses: Special Bosses have a small chance of appearing instead of the stage's standard bosses.

Scoring


Scoring in BroodStar is very simple compared to other similar games. Each point of damage dealt to an enemy is added to your overall Score. Picking up coins also increases your overall Score based on their value. Finally, Scrapping Modules will also grant you Score proportionate to their value.

There is also Score Multiplier that increases by 0.1x for each 10 enemy killed, up to a maximum of 3x. This multiplier will also lower by 0.2x upon taking damage, down to a minimum of 1x. Dying will also completely reset it to 1x.

There is a time based score bonus for killing bosses as fast as possible. The maximum possible score gain from this bonus is 20000.

In addition Shield Pickups collected while at max Shields (health) and Fuel Pickups collected while at max Fuel will also yield a bonus of 100 to score.

Story

A mining outpost was suddenly attacked on a remote planet by unknown creatures. A single fighter is dispatched to investigate and report on what happened.
